Code execution via APDFL heap buffer overwrite
Published Oct 20, 2022 · Updated Apr 16, 2025
Heap-based buffer overflow in Siemens JT2Go before 13.3.0.5 and Teamcenter Visualization before 14.0.0.2 allows local users to execute code. APDFL.dll writes past a fixed-length heap buffer while parsing attacker-controlled PDF data. Exploitation requires a user to open the file and can crash the application or run code in the current process.
